    Is My Battery Dying ?

    Voltage drop and sag are very different, one shouldn't confuse voltage sag that rebounds and voltage drop that doesn't, the latter is more serious and more of a guide to the battery health. One ideally needs a lcd display that registers the live voltage in use. That said if a cell sags badly...

    Braking and handling questions

    I have never experienced this effect with rear braking so agree, it is proabably a wheel issue or a frame issue. With the frame it could be crack or maybe the movement in the dropouts ? A part from the tyre and psi, are the spokes correctly tensioned and are the bearing all good.

    electric moped fault

    Wiring is encased in an outer covering pvc or silicone etc ,etc, sometimes the inner wire can break causing an intermittent conection. Ignition simply needs checking that power is arriving at the contacts so gnd to + input pin. The fault also may be insdie the hub maybe a wire has broken off ?

    electric moped fault

    The white connector is a automotive one, I don't know the exact number for a two wire one so you will have to do the searching yourself. The Hall wire one which is the same type but a 6 wire one is DJ7061 -2.8 -21 so my guess is you will need to search for dj7021-2.8.

    electric moped fault

    The erider I doubt is down to a loose wire, a loose wire doesn't suddenly manage to re-attach it self. It will either be the battery or more likely the controller cutting out, if the controller got to warm then it will thermally cut as the mosfets reach/exceed their max operating temperature.

    Tongsheng crank wobble - can I use Loctite?

    Jis is the standard used for square taper cranks arms, the tsdz2 offer up quite a wide Q factor and quite a few folks use Bafnag BBS arms as a replacement. Also one can use ebike cranks like fsa ck220 used on other ebike mid drive that use Square taper.
